             The Fighting Brothers 
            Also known as I fratelli rivali in Italy; Hermanos y rivales in Venezuela : {Fighting Brothers} 
            (1919) United States of America 
            B&W : Two reels 
            Directed by Jack Ford (John Ford) 
            Cast: [?] Pete Morrison or Peter Morrison? [Sheriff Pete Larkin], Hoot Gibson [Lonnie Larkin], Yvette Mitchell [Conchita], [?] Jake Woods? (Jack Woods) [Ben Crawly], Duke R. Lee [Slim] 
            The Universal Film Manufacturing Company, Incorporated, production; distributed by The Universal Film Manufacturing Company, Incorporated. / Scenario by George Hively, from a screen story by George C. Hull. Cinematography by John W. Brown. / © 17 March 1919 by The Universal Film Manufacturing Company, Incorporated [LP13508]. Released [?] 1 or 29? March 1919. / Standard 35mm spherical 1.33:1 format. / The production was shot 8-15 February 1919. Working title: His Buddy. 
            Drama: Western. 
            Survival status: The film is presumed lost. 
            Current rights holder: Public domain [USA]. 
            Keywords: Law: Enforcement: Police: Sheriffs
